The Importance of Sharing Abuse Stories
The conversation discusses the importance of sharing abuse stories publicly and the need for unbiased and informed responses to those who come forward. It also emphasizes the impact of sharing a story with someone you love and the importance of supporting victims in their healing process.

The One In Six organization provides a resource for men to deal with the shame and trauma related to sexual assault and come forward.
45:29 - 49:11 (03:42)
Summary
The One In Six organization provides a resource for men to deal with the shame and trauma related to sexual assault and come forward. The organization aims to encourage loved ones of survivors to listen and respond to disclosures of sexual assault in a non-biased and informed way.
